Hudson has been touted as Boston’s most eclectic, most chic and most inviting home boutique by Lucky Magazine, Boston Magazine, The Improper Bostonian, The Boston Globe and many others.

© Misstropolis.com

Hudson specializes in Fine Home Furnishings, Lighting, Bedding, Vintage accessories and furniture, Floorcoverings, Children’s blankets and toys and unique gifts. Owner Jill Goldberg also offers interior design services by appointment.
